How much do salesforce implementation j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for salesforce implementation in Michigan is $50.56,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$42.74 and $58.65 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some typical challenges faced during a Salesforce Implementation project and how are they addressed?

Professionals in Salesforce Implementation often encounter challenges such as aligning system capabilities with unique business processes, data migration complexities, and managing stakeholder expectations. These are usually addressed through thorough needs assessment, effective communication with stakeholders, and careful change management planning. Collaboration with cross-functional teams—including IT, sales, and operations—is crucial to ensure all business requirements are considered. Additionally, iterative testing and user training help smooth the transition to the new system and support adoption by end users.

What is a Salesforce Implementation job?

A Salesforce Implementation job involves deploying, configuring, and customizing Salesforce to meet a company's specific business needs. Professionals in this role work with stakeholders to gather requirements, design workflows, migrate data, and integrate Salesforce with other systems. They ensure a smooth transition, provide user training, and optimize the platform for efficiency. Strong technical expertise, problem-solving skills, and knowledge of Salesforce best practices are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Salesforce Implementation position, and why are they important?

To thrive in Salesforce Implementation, you need expertise in Salesforce CRM platforms, requirements gathering, and business process analysis, often supported by Salesforce Administrator or Consultant certifications. Familiarity with tools like Salesforce Lightning, Apex, and integration APIs is typically required, as well as experience with project management methodologies. Strong communication, problem-solving, and stakeholder management skills set standout candidates apart. These competencies enable successful customizations, smooth client adoption, and effective collaboration with both technical and non-technical teams.

What is the highest paying role in Salesforce?

The highest paying role in Salesforce is typically the Salesforce Architect, especially the Technical Architect or Solution Architect, who designs complex systems and oversees implementation strategies. These roles often require advanced certifications, extensive experience, and expertise in Salesforce tools and integrations, with salaries reaching six figures or higher depending on location and company size.
